D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

  • You’ll work closely with our designers to translate their features into clean and efficient code
  • You’ll be producing prototypes of gameplay ideas to explore their viability
  • Your knowledge of new game systems and tools will help us improve performance
  • You’ll be implementing all technical aspects of games such as networking, animation, effects, UI, audio.
  • You’ll assess and solve performance and memory issues in an existing codebase
  • You’ll analyse, refactor, and improve existing core technology and tools
  • You’ll serve as a technical expert and provide support and feedback with our other programmers and as part of a larger team
  • You’ll communicate with our design team and project leadership about the practical and technical concerns of proposed features and content, including timeframes and any relevant technical limitations

REQUIREMENTS

  • You have one or more shipped PC/console titles with engine or graphics credit
  • You have excellent knowledge of C++ and systems design skills
  • You’re experienced with UE4 programming on published titles
  • You have knowledge about engine low-level systems: graphics, physics, multithreading, networking…
  • You’re a great problem-solver
  • You’re proactive, autonomous and self-motivating
  • You have strong communication and interpersonal skills
  • You’ve achieved a BSc in Computer Science (or equivalent)

BENEFICIAL SKILLS

  • Experience of one or more graphics API
  • Cross-platform (PC, Xbox, PS) development
  • Experience with build systems
  • Passion for first person shooters
  • Experience with JIRA and/or Agile software development

ABOUT US

Antimatter Games is Cornwall’s largest game development studio. We developed Rising Storm, PC Gamer’s ‘Multiplayer Game of the Year’, and the critically acclaimed sequel Rising Storm 2: Vietnam. We are currently busy developing first-person tactical shooter ‘83 as well as working on a currently unannounced project.
